99. The combustion of 1 liter of acetylene (n.o.) releases 56.053 kJ of heat. Write the thermochemical equation for the reaction that results in the formation of water vapor and carbon dioxide. Calculate the heat of formation of C2H2(g). Answer: 226.75 kJ / mol.
